2010 SEMA: Toyota Prius PLUS Performance Package looks nice, improves handling

At the 2010 SEMA Show in Las Vegas, hybrid vehicles seem to be getting some sporty treatment. The king of the hybrid, the Toyota Prius, received a very interesting upgrade from the Toyota Racing Development department (TRD).
Known as the Toyota Prius PLUS Performance Package, the “PLUS” part upgrades the driving experience for Toyota hybrid enthusiasts by offering cool and fun accessories that add sporty looks with performance handling. The package starts off with a 7-piece aerodynamic body kit including a rear diffuser, which enhances appearance and maintains its 0.25 coefficient of drag. The aero kit also includes front and rear bumper spoilers and side skirts, which are bring out the 17-inch forged wheels.

“The PLUS package delivers surprising traction and handling without sacrificing any fuel efficiency,” Toyota said. “Improved performance handling is achieved with the installation of sport-tuned lowering springs that provide a lower center of gravity, enhancing the vehicles on-road performance through quicker turn-in, enhanced steering response and improved cornering ability. A rear sway bar is added to reduce body roll for flatter, more stable cornering and maneuverability.”
Now we’re not sure how “high-performance” the Prius with all these upgrades – but we’ll let you know if we ever get to drive one. Toyota said that the Prius PLUS Performance Package represents the first installment of the new PLUS brand of accessories from Toyota and will be available in limited production beginning in April 2011.
Toyota Prius PLUS Performance Package:
Toyota Prius PLUS Performance Package Features
“¢ Seven-piece aerodynamic body kit includes uniquely styled rear diffuser, front and rear bumper spoilers, and side skirts
“¢ 17-inch unique forged wheels
“¢ 215/45R17 tires
“¢ Lowering springs
“¢ Rear sway bar
“¢ Floormats with PLUS logo
“¢ PLUS exterior badge
